Getting Around Guanacaste: Transportation Made Easy 🚗✈️

Let’s talk about navigating Costa Rica!

Getting around Guanacaste doesn’t have to be complicated, but there are a few insider tips I want to share:

Airport Transfers First things first – getting from Liberia Airport to your resort:

  • Private transfers are my top recommendation ($80-100 each way for 1-4 people)
    • Driver waiting with your name on a sign
    • Air-conditioned, newer vehicles
    • Flexible timing if your flight changes
    • Often includes a quick convenience store stop for snacks/drinks
  • Shared shuttles are budget-friendly ($25-40 per person each way)
    • May wait for other flights to arrive
    • Multiple hotel drop-offs
    • Set schedules
  • Resort transfers are convenient but pricier
    • Some resorts offer their own airport pick-up services
    • Usually $100-150 round-trip per person
    • Often in nicer vehicles with cold towels, drinks
  • Rental cars give you freedom but come with challenges
    • Driving is adventurous (think rough roads, few street signs)
    • Mandatory insurance makes the actual cost 2-3x the quoted rate
    • Parking at resorts often costs $15-25/day
    • Great if you plan to explore independently

Getting Around During Your Stay: If you’re staying at an all-inclusive resort:

  • Resort shuttles for nearby attractions (often free or minimal charge)
  • Excursion transportation usually included in tour prices
  • Taxis readily available at resorts ($15-30 for nearby destinations)
  • Ride apps like Uber work in some areas but aren’t as reliable as in the US

Beach-Hopping Tips:

  • Water taxis connect some beaches (Tamarindo → Playa Conchal is a popular route)
  • Some beaches have limited parking, so going with a guide/driver can reduce stress
  • Many pristine beaches have zero facilities, so bring everything you need!

My Recommendation:

For most travelers staying at all-inclusive resorts in Guanacaste, I suggest:

  1. Pre-arranged private airport transfers
  2. Excursions with included transportation
  3. Occasional taxis for dining or exploring outside the resort

This gives you the perfect balance of convenience and value without the stress of navigating or parking.
